欢迎访问ic37.com |
会员登录 免费注册
发布采购

ATTINY13-20SSU 参数 Datasheet PDF下载

ATTINY13-20SSU图片预览
型号: ATTINY13-20SSU
PDF下载: 下载PDF文件 查看货源
内容描述: 8 -bit微控制器1K字节的系统内可编程闪存 [8-bit Microcontroller with 1K Bytes In-System Programmable Flash]
分类和应用: 闪存微控制器
文件页数/大小: 177 页 / 1695 K
品牌: ATMEL [ ATMEL CORPORATION ]
 浏览型号ATTINY13-20SSU的Datasheet PDF文件第5页浏览型号ATTINY13-20SSU的Datasheet PDF文件第6页浏览型号ATTINY13-20SSU的Datasheet PDF文件第7页浏览型号ATTINY13-20SSU的Datasheet PDF文件第8页浏览型号ATTINY13-20SSU的Datasheet PDF文件第10页浏览型号ATTINY13-20SSU的Datasheet PDF文件第11页浏览型号ATTINY13-20SSU的Datasheet PDF文件第12页浏览型号ATTINY13-20SSU的Datasheet PDF文件第13页  
ATtiny13
X寄存器, Y寄存器,并
Z寄存器
该寄存器R26..R31有一些额外的功能,其一般用途的使用。
这些寄存器是16位地址指针的数据空间的间接寻址。
三个间接地址寄存器X, Y和Z被定义为在图5中说明。
图5中。
的X,Y和Z寄存器
15
X -寄存器
7
R27 ( 0x1B )
XH
0
7
R26 ( 0x1A的)
XL
0
0
15
Y寄存器
7
R29 ( 0x1D )
15
Z寄存器
7
R31 ( 0x1F的)
YH
0
7
R28 ( 0x1C处)
ZH
0
7
R30 ( 0X1E )
YL
0
0
ZL
0
0
在不同的寻址模式中,这些地址寄存器可以实现固定偏移
位置,自动加一和自动减一(见指令集
有关详细信息,参考) 。
堆栈指针
堆栈主要用于存储临时数据,用于存储局部变量和
中断和调用子程序的返回地址。堆栈指针
总是指向堆栈的顶部。需要注意的是该协议栈实现成长
从更高的存储位置,以降低内存位置。这意味着,一个堆栈
PUSH指令减少堆栈指针。
堆栈指针指向数据SRAM堆栈区所在的子程序和接口
中断堆栈。数据SRAM堆栈空间被automaticall定义
在SRAM中的最后一个地址上电复位时。堆栈指针必须指向
上面的地址0x60 。堆栈指针减一,当数据被压入
栈使用PUSH指令,并且它是由两个时的返回地址减
被压入堆栈子程序调用或中断。堆栈指针递增
由一个mented当数据从用POP指令堆栈指针,它是
加二当数据从堆栈中弹出。从子程序返回
从中断RETI RET或退货。
AVR的堆栈指针被实现为两个8位寄存器中的I / O空间。该num-
实际使用的比特误码率是依赖于实现。注意,在一些数据空间
AVR架构的实现是如此之小,只有SPL就足够了。在这
情况下, SPH寄存器不会出现。
15
SP7
7
读/写
初始值
读/写
1
14
SP6
6
读/写
0
13
SP5
5
读/写
0
12
SP4
4
读/写
1
11
SP3
3
读/写
1
10
SP2
2
读/写
1
9
SP1
1
读/写
1
8
SP0
0
读/写
1
SPL
9
2535G–AVR–01/07